Strangling roots: the special name for roots of strangling figs (Ficus), which are primary hemiepiphytes that begin life as tropical epiphytes in trees and send down adventitious roots that become rooted in the soil. The roots surround the host trunk, eventually strangling the bark and killing the host tree.

Desert plants are known to have taproots. With these types of roots there are two components which consist of the primary root and secondary lateral roots. These types of roots can also be found on dandelions, carrots, radishes, potatoes, and beets.

Plants roots that are above ground are called aerial roots. Examples are some types of orchids, mangroves, and banyon trees.

This depends on the habitat in which they live if they live in an area with low rainfall then they would have tap root to penetrate deep down in the soil for water and in areas with high rainfall they would have fibrous roots.
